Efficacy and safety of lotilaner ophthalmic solution in the treatment of Demodex Blepharitis:a meta-analysis of randomized controlled trials

In this meta-analysis,our aim was to systematically evaluate the efficacy and safety of lotilaner ophthalmic solution in treating Demodex Blepharitis(DB),with the goal of providing evidence for clinical practice.Pub Med,Embase,Web of Science,The Cochrane Library,CNKI,Wanfang,and CBM were searched from inception to November 28,2023.Randomized controlled trials(RCTs)comparing lotilaner ophthalmic solution(experimental group)with placebo(control group)for the treatment of DB were included.Two researchers independently screened the literature,extracted the data,and assessed the quality of the included studies.Meta-analysis was conducted using Rev Man 5.4 software.The Grading of Recommendations,Assessment,Development,and Evaluations(GRADE)approach was used to evaluate the evidence quality of outcomes.Publication bias was assessed using a funnel plot.Four RCTs involving 947 patients were included.Meta-analysis revealed that compared to placebo,lotilaner ophthalmic solution significantly increased the rate of mite eradication(RR=3.61,95%CI(2.90,4.49),P<0.00001).Additionally,lotilaner treatment resulted in higher rates of collarette cure,erythema cure,composite erythema/collarette cure,and clinically meaningful collarette cure;the differences were statistically significant,with effect sizes(RR=5.74,95%CI(4.27,7.72),P<0.00001),(RR=3.16,95%CI(2.18,4.58),P<0.00001),(RR=6.75,95%CI(3.75,12.16),P<0.00001),and(RR=3.09,95%CI(2.65,3.60),P<0.00001),respectively.Mite density(MD=–1.42,95%CI(–2.09,–0.74),P<0.0001)and collarette grade(MD=–1.51,95%CI(–1.77,–1.25),P<0.00001)were significantly reduced.Indeed,no discernible discrepancies in the comfort levels experienced with eye drops emerged between the two groups.Although the experimental group did exhibit a slightly higher occurrence of treatment-related adverse events,ranging from instillation site discomfort to eye discharge and eyelid swelling,these variances did not attain statistical significance.Notably,upon GRADE evaluation,the study's evidence quality was deemed moderate,while scrutiny for publication bias revealed minimal indications thereof.In the realm of treatment,lotilaner ophthalmic solution shined as a beacon of efficacy,effectively combating mite infections and bolstering cure rates among patients with DB.Moreover,its administration was met with commendable compliance and upheld safety standards. 展开更多

Facial dermatosis associated with Demodex:a case-control study 被引量:25

Demodex has been considered to be related with multiple skin disorders,but controversy persists.In this case-control study,a survey was conducted with 860 dermatosis patients aged 12 to 84 years in Xi'an,China to identify the association between facial dermatosis and Demodex.Amongst the patients,539 suffered from facial dermatosis and 321 suffered from non-facial dermatosis.Demodex mites were sampled and examined using the skin pressurization method.Multivariate regression analysis was applied to analyze the association between facial dermatosis and Demodex infestation,and to identify the risk factors of Demodex infestation.The results showed that total detection rate of Demodex was 43.0%.Patients aged above 30 years had higher odds of Demodex infestation than those under 30 years.Compared to patients with neutral skin,patients with mixed,oily,or dry skin were more likely to be infested with Demodex(odds ratios(ORs) were 2.5,2.4,and 1.6,respectively).Moreover,Demodex infestation was found to be statistically associated with rosacea(OR=8.1),steroid-induced dermatitis(OR=2.7),seborrheic dermatitis(OR=2.2),and primary irritation dermatitis(OR=2.1).In particular,ORs calculated from the severe infestation(≥5 mites/cm2) rate were significantly higher than those of the total rate.Therefore,we concluded that Demodex is associated with rosacea,steroid-induced dermatitis,seborrheic dermatitis,and primary irritation dermatitis.The rate of severe infestation is found to be more correlated with various dermatosis than the total infestation rate.The risk factors of Demodex infestation,age,and skin types were identified.Our study also suggested that good hygiene practice might reduce the chances of demodicosis and Demodex infestation. 展开更多

Sociodemographic characteristics and risk factor analysis of Demodex infestation(Acari:Demodicidae) 被引量:13

To identify sociodemographic characteristics and risk factor of Demodex infestation,756 students aged 13-22 years in Xi'an,China were sampled for the school-based cross-sectional study.Demodex was examined using the cellophane tape method(CTP).The results showed that the total detection rate of Demodex was 67.6%.Logistic regression analysis revealed that five variables(gender,residence,sharing sanitary ware,frequency of face-wash per day,and use of facial cleanser) were found to be uncorrelated with Demodex infestation,whereas three variables(age,skin type,and skin disease) were found to be independent correlates.Students aged over 18 years had 22.1 times higher odds of Demodex infestation compared to those under 16 years and students aged 16-18 years also had 2.1 times higher odds compared to those aged 13-15 years.Odds of having a Demodex infestation for oily or mixed skin were 2.1 times those for dry or neutral skin.Students with a facial skin disease had 3.0 times higher odds of being infested with Demodex compared to those without.The inception rate of students with facial dermatoses increased in parallel with increasing mite count.The inception rates were 21.3%,40.7%,59.2%,and 67.7% in the negative,mild,moderate,and severe infestation groups,respectively(χ2=60.6,P<0.001).Specifically,the amount of infested mites and inception rate of acne vulgaris were positively correlated(R2=0.57,moderate infestation odds ratio(OR)=7.1,severe infestation OR=10.3).It was concluded that Demodex prevalence increases with age,and Demodex presents in nearly all adult human.Sebaceous hyperplasia with oily or mixed skin seems to favour Demodex proliferation.Demodex infestation could be associated with acne vulgaris.The CTP is a good sampling method for studies of Demodex prevalence. 展开更多

Intense Pulsed Light Therapy for Patients with Meibomian Gland Dysfunction and Ocular Demodex Infestation 被引量:16

To observe the clinical changes of meibomian gland dysfunctipn(MGD)and ocular Demodex infestation after intense pulsed light(IPL)treatment to further examine the mechanism of IPL treating patients with MGD and ocular Demodex infestation.The medical records of 25 patients(49 eyes)with MGD treated with IPL,were retrospectively examined to determine outcomes.Associated ocular-surface parameters(ocular surface disease index,OSD1;lipid layer thickness,LLT;noninvasive first breakup time,NIF-BUT;noninvasive average breakup time,NIAvg?BUT;tear film breakup area,TBUA;Schirmer I Test,SIT;corneal fluorescein staining,CFS),eyelid margin abnormalities,meibum quality and expressibility,MG morphological parameters(macrostructure and microstructure),and the number of Demodex infestation were examined before and after treatment.The MG microstructure and the Demodex infestation were examined via in vivo confocal microscopy(IVCM).The results showed that there were statistically significant differences in associated ocular-surface parameters(all P<0.05)before and after IPL treatment,except SIT(P=0.065).Eyelid margin abnormalities,meibum quality and expressibility obviously improved in upper and lower eyelid after IPL treatment(all P<0.0001).MG macrostructure(MG dropouts)decreased in upper(P=0.002)and lower eyelid(P=0.001)after IPL treatment.The nine parameters of MG microstructure in upper and lower eyelid all distinctly improved after IPL treatment(all P<0.0001).The mean number of Demodex mites on the upper lid margin(6.59±7.16 to 3.12±3.81/9 eyelashes)and lower lid margin(2.55±2.11 to 1.29±1.53/9 eyelashes)significantly reduced after IPL treatment(all P<0.0001).The Demodex eradication rate was 20%(8/40)in upper lid margin and 34.15%(14/41)in lower lid margin.These findings indicate that IPL shows great therapeutic potential for patients of MGD and ocular Demodex infestation. 展开更多

A meta-analysis of association between acne vulgaris and Demodex infestation 被引量:9

Although clinicians usually deny the association between Demodex infestation and acne vulgaris, it has been proved in some clinical practices. To confirm the association between Demodex infestation and acne vulgaris, a meta-analysis was conducted. Predefined selection criteria were applied to search all published papers that analyzed the association between Demodex infestation and acne vulgaris (January 1950 to August 2011) in ISI Web of Knowledge, MEDLINE, and China National Knowledge Infrastructure (CNKI) databases. A meta-analysis was performed to calculate odds ratios (ORs) and 95% confidence intervals (CIs) based on fixed effects models or random effects models. We enrolled the 60 Chinese and 3 English papers in this meta-analysis, which covered Turkey and 25 different provinces/municipalities in China and 42 130 participants in-cluding students and residents, aged from 1 to 78 years. The pooled OR in random effects models is 2.80 (95% CI, 2.34-3.36). Stability is robust according to sensitivity analysis. The fail-safe number is 18 477, suggesting that at least 18 477 articles with negative conclusions would be needed to reverse the conclusion that acne vulgaris was related to Demodex infestation. So the effect of publication bias was insignificant and could be ignored. It was concluded that acne vulgaris is associated with Demodex infestation. This indicates that when regular treatments for acne vulgaris are ineffective, examination of Demodex mites and necessary acaricidal therapies should be considered. 展开更多

Cloning and sequence analysis of chitin synthase gene fragments of Demodex mites 被引量:2

To our knowledge,few reports on Demodex studied at the molecular level are available at present.In this study our group,for the first time,cloned,sequenced and analyzed the chitin synthase(CHS) gene fragments of Demodex folliculorum,Demodex brevis,and Demodex canis(three isolates from each species) from Xi'an China,by designing specific primers based on the only partial sequence of the CHS gene of D.canis from Japan,retrieved from GenBank.Results show that amplification was successful only in three D.canis isolates and one D.brevis isolate out of the nine Demodex isolates.The obtained fragments were sequenced to be 339 bp for D.canis and 338 bp for D.brevis.The CHS gene sequence similarities between the three Xi'an D.canis isolates and one Japanese D.canis isolate ranged from 99.7% to 100.0%,and those between four D.canis isolates and one D.brevis isolate were 99.1%-99.4%.Phylogenetic trees based on maximum parsimony(MP) and maximum likelihood(ML) methods shared the same clusters,according with the traditional classification.Two open reading frames(ORFs) were identified in each CHS gene sequenced,and their corresponding amino acid sequences were located at the catalytic domain.The relatively conserved sequences could be deduced to be a CHS class A gene,which is associated with chitin synthesis in the integument of Demodex mites. 展开更多

Discrimination between Demodex folliculorum(Acari:Demodicidae) isolates from China and Spain based on mitochondrial cox1 sequences 被引量:2

For a long time,classification of Demodex mites has been based mainly on their hosts and phenotypic characteristics.A new subspecies of Demodex folliculorum has been proposed,but not confirmed.Here,cox1 partial sequences of nine isolates of three Demodex species from two geographical sources(China and Spain) were studied to conduct molecular identification of D.folliculorum.Sequencing showed that the mitochondrial cox1 fragments of five D.folliculorum isolates from the facial skin of Chinese individuals were 429 bp long and that their sequence identity was 97.4%.The average sequence divergence was 1.24% among the five Chinese isolates,0.94% between the two geographical isolate groups(China(5) and Spain(1)),and 2.15% between the two facial tissue sources(facial skin(6) and eyelids(1)).The genetic distance and rate of third-position nucleotide transition/transversion were 0.0125,2.7(3/1) among the five Chinese isolates,0.0094,3.1(3/1) between the two geographical isolate groups,and 0.0217,4.4(3/1) between the two facial tissue sources.Phylogenetic trees showed that D.folliculorum from the two geographical isolate groups did not form sister clades,while those from different facial tissue sources did.According to the molecular characteristics,it appears that subspecies differentiation might not have occurred and that D.folliculorum isolates from the two geographical sources are of the same population.However,population differentiation might be occurring between isolates from facial skin and eyelids. 展开更多

The association between demodex infestation and ocular surface manifestations in meibomian gland dysfunction 被引量:13

AIM: To investigate the association between ocular demodex folliculorum infestation and ocular surface manifestations in meibomian gland dysfunction(MGD).METHODS: Eight-six patients with MGD were enrolled. All enrolled subjects were tested in the following sequence: ocular surface disease index(OSDI), slit-lamp biomicroscope examination, corneal surface regularity index(SRI) and surface asymmetry index(SAI), tear fluid collection, fluorescein tear film break-up time(F-BUT), corneal fluorescein staining(CFS), Schirmer I test(SIT) and demodex folliculorum counting. Tear matrix metalloproteinase(MMP)-9 activity was assessed using MMP-9 activity assay kit.RESULTS: Among 86 MGD patients, 40 were positive for demodex. The ocular demodex-positive group showed significantly increased scores of OSDI(25.96±13.74 vs 18.07±11.55, P=0.01), lid margin abnormality(2.38±0.87 vs 1.98±0.91, P=0.04) and CFS(1.28±2.00 vs 0.94±1.36, P=0.01) compared to the ocular demodex-free group. The tear MMP-9 activity was higher in the ocular demodex-positive group(102.9±32.4 ng/mL) than the ocular demodex-free group(46.2±19.2 ng/mL, P=0.03). There was no significant difference in meibum quality and expressibility, SRI, SAI, F-BUT and SIT between the two groups(P〉0.05 for each). No significant correlation was noted between the number of demodex and ocular surface parameters in demodexpositive MGD group(P〉0.05 for each).CONCLUSION: Ocular demodex folliculorum infestation may be associated with ocular discomfort and ocular surface damage in MGD. 展开更多

Should ocular Demodex be checked and treated in refractory keratitis patients without blepharitis?

AIM:To evaluate the correlation between Demodex infestation and keratitis,and to assess demodicosis using a simple approach.METHODS:A modified slit lamp illumination(at 40×magnification)was used to observe Demodex tails in 40patients with refractory keratitis and 80 healthy controls.Bacterial smear and culture of the conjunctival sac and corneal lesion were performed to identify the pathogen.Tea tree oil ointment(TTOO)was added as a Demodex killing agent for lid scrubs to the treatment when Demodex infestation was confirmed.RESULTS:Demodex tails were found in all patients compared to 42/80 of the controls(P<0.01).Seventeen patients presented blepharitis,while 23 were free of scales and inflammation at the lid margin.The demodicosis was mild,moderate,and severe in 8,19,and 13 patients,respectively,compared to mild in 42 controls(P<0.01).The keratitis was mild,moderate,and severe in 13,19,and 8patients,respectively.The severity of Demodex infestation was not correlated to the severity of keratitis(P=0.126).The growth of Staphylococcus was revealed in nine patients who did not react to antibiotic eye drops prior to the TTOO treatment.Patients’signs and symptoms got resolved after the lid scrub with TTOO.CONCLUSION:Ocular Demodex needs to be checked and treated in refractory keratitis patients with or without blepharitis.A slit-lamp illumination under high magnification favors the judgment of the severity of Demodex infestation. 展开更多

Clinical effect of Chinese medicine aerosol fumigation on demodex infection related meibomian gland dysfunction

Objective:To explore the clinical effect of Chinese medicine aerosol fumigation on demodex infection related meibomian gland dysfunction.Methods:In this prospective study,60 patients(120 eyes)were selected and randomly divided into 2 groups:the treatment group(30 cases,60 eyes)was treated with Chinese medicine aerosol fumigation and meibomian gland massage,the control group(30 cases,60 eyes)was treated with meibomian gland massage.Observation of Demodex count,symptom scores,break-up time(BUT),Schirmer I test(SIT),meibomian gland secretion function scores and eyelid fat traits scores were used to compare the difference between before and after treatment.Results:There was no significant difference in Demodex count,symptom scores,BUT,SIT,meibomian gland secretion function scores and eyelid fat traits scores between the 2 groups before treatment(P>0.05).After treatment,symptom scores,meibomian gland secretion function scores and eyelid fat traits and Demodex count of the treatment group were significantly reduced(P<0.01).Conclusion:Chinese medicine aerosol fumigation can relieve symptoms of of demodex infection related meibomian gland dysfunctionand reduce the number of ocular Demodex. 展开更多

睑板腺功能障碍患者发生蠕形螨感染对临床症状体征及泪液基质金属蛋白酶9含量的影响

目的探讨睑板腺功能障碍患者发生蠕形螨感染对临床症状体征及泪液基质金属蛋白酶9(MMP-9)含量的影响。方法选取我院睑板腺功能障碍(MGD)患者80例,其中男21例、女59例,年龄(45.05±15.41)岁,根据蠕形螨感染情况将其分为蠕形螨阳性组... 目的探讨睑板腺功能障碍患者发生蠕形螨感染对临床症状体征及泪液基质金属蛋白酶9(MMP-9)含量的影响。方法选取我院睑板腺功能障碍(MGD)患者80例,其中男21例、女59例,年龄(45.05±15.41)岁,根据蠕形螨感染情况将其分为蠕形螨阳性组(40例)和蠕形螨阴性组(40例),所有患者进行OSDI问卷调查、SPEED问卷调查,睑缘改变评分、角膜荧光素染色评分、泪液MMP-9含量测定、睑板腺开口评分、睑板腺排出能力评分、睑板腺分泌物性状评分、睑板腺缺失情况评分、泪膜破裂时间、SchirmerⅠ泪液分泌检查,并比较两组之间指标的差异。结果SPEED问卷评分:蠕形螨阳性组、阴性组分别为(7.68±2.80)、(6.28±1.99)分,两组间差异有统计学意义(t=2.582,P=0.012);睑缘改变评分:蠕形螨阳性组、阴性组分别为(3.63±1.53)、(2.85±0.77)分,两组间差异有统计学意义(t=2.861,P=0.006);角膜荧光素染色评分:蠕形螨阳性组、阴性组分别为(2.25±1.86)、(1.08±1.33)分,两组间差异有统计学意义(t=3.247,P=0.002);泪液MMP-9含量:蠕形螨阳性组、阴性组分别为(30.76±43.14)、(12.36±12.10)ng/mL,两组间差异有统计学意义(t=2.598,P=0.013)。蠕形螨阳性组与阴性组间睑板腺开口评分、睑板腺排出能力评分、睑板腺分泌物性状评分、睑板腺缺失情况评分、泪膜破裂时间、泪液分泌检查、年龄的比较差异均无统计学意义(P>0.05)。结论睑板腺功能障碍患者发生蠕形螨感染对多项临床症状体征产生影响,尤其是在SPEED问卷评分、睑缘改变、角膜荧光素染色和泪液MMP-9含量方面,其机制涉及炎症反应、炎症因子、细胞损伤和免疫调节失衡等多方面因素。蠕形螨感染可能通过加重炎症反应和症状表现,影响MGD的临床进展。 展开更多

107例蠕形螨阳性儿童玫瑰痤疮的临床特征及治疗效果 被引量:1

目的回顾性分析不同年龄组蠕形螨阳性儿童玫瑰痤疮的临床特征及治疗效果。方法收集2013年1月至2023年12月中国人民解放军联勤保障部队第九四〇医院皮肤科诊断为玫瑰痤疮且蠕形螨阳性的患儿107例,年龄≤12岁,按年龄分为学龄前期组(n=20,&... 目的回顾性分析不同年龄组蠕形螨阳性儿童玫瑰痤疮的临床特征及治疗效果。方法收集2013年1月至2023年12月中国人民解放军联勤保障部队第九四〇医院皮肤科诊断为玫瑰痤疮且蠕形螨阳性的患儿107例,年龄≤12岁,按年龄分为学龄前期组(n=20,<7岁)、学龄期组(n=87,7~12岁)。治疗方案为局部外用甲硝唑凝胶每日2次,4~8周,8周无效者停用甲硝唑凝胶,调整为奥硝唑片20 mg/kg每日2次口服(单次最大剂量不超过500mg)治疗4周;显效和有效者继续外用甲硝唑凝胶4周。对患者病历资料进行回顾性分析,总结人口统计学、临床症状积分及治疗效果。结果107例患儿中,男42例,女65例,中位年龄为10.0(7.0,11.0)岁;最常见的临床表现是丘疹脓疱(65.42%)。学龄期组患儿的症状积分高于学龄前期组患儿,学龄前期组患儿外用甲硝唑凝胶治疗第4周有效率为80.00%,第8周有效率为95.00%,调整为奥硝唑片口服治疗第12周有效率为100%;学龄期组患儿单独外用甲硝唑凝胶治疗第4周有效率为48.28%、第8周有效率为55.17%、调整为奥硝唑片口服治疗第12周有效率为95.40%,且痊愈率在治疗第8~12周最高。结论学龄前期组患儿单独外用甲硝唑凝胶疗效较好,痊愈率随年龄增长呈下降趋势,对于无效患儿早期系统使用奥硝唑后治疗效果显著提升。 展开更多

强脉冲光联合聚乙烯醇滴眼液治疗蠕形螨睑缘炎相关性干眼的临床效果

目的:探讨强脉冲光联合聚乙烯醇滴眼液治疗蠕形螨睑缘炎相关性干眼的临床效果。方法:回顾性分析2022年2月—2024年2月广东医科大学附属东莞第一医院治疗的82例蠕形螨睑缘炎相关性干眼患者,所有患者均采取普拉洛芬滴眼液联合除螨湿巾基... 目的:探讨强脉冲光联合聚乙烯醇滴眼液治疗蠕形螨睑缘炎相关性干眼的临床效果。方法:回顾性分析2022年2月—2024年2月广东医科大学附属东莞第一医院治疗的82例蠕形螨睑缘炎相关性干眼患者,所有患者均采取普拉洛芬滴眼液联合除螨湿巾基础治疗,在此基础上对照组给予聚乙烯醇滴眼液治疗,观察组在对照组基础上联合强脉冲光治疗。对比两组临床疗效、泪膜破裂时间(BUT)、泪河高度(TMH)、睑板腺功能、主观症状评分、眼睑螨虫数及不良反应发生情况。结果:观察组总有效率显著高于对照组(P<0.05)。治疗前,两组BUT、TMH、睑板腺排出能力评分、睑酯性状评分、主观症状评分、螨虫数比较,差异无统计学意义(P>0.05);治疗后,两组BUT较治疗前延长,TMH较治疗前提高,睑板腺排出能力评分、睑酯性状评分、主观症状评分、螨虫数较治疗前下降,且观察组BUT长于对照组,睑板腺排出能力评分、睑酯性状评分、主观症状评分低于对照组,螨虫数少于对照组(P<0.05)。两组不良反应发生率比较,差异无统计学意义(P>0.05)。结论:强脉冲光联合聚乙烯醇滴眼液治疗蠕形螨睑缘炎相关性干眼可改善患者主观症状,延长BUT,改善睑板腺功能,促进患者眼表功能恢复。 展开更多

蠕形螨睑缘炎治疗药物——洛替拉纳

洛替拉纳是一种新型异口恶唑啉类化合物,是γ-氨基丁酸(GABA)受体非竞争性拮抗剂。2023年7月,FDA批准其滴眼液上市,用于治疗成人蠕形螨睑缘炎。本品可通过拮抗GABA受体使眼部寄生虫表现出痉挛性麻痹,导致其饥饿和死亡。本文拟就洛替拉... 洛替拉纳是一种新型异口恶唑啉类化合物,是γ-氨基丁酸(GABA)受体非竞争性拮抗剂。2023年7月,FDA批准其滴眼液上市,用于治疗成人蠕形螨睑缘炎。本品可通过拮抗GABA受体使眼部寄生虫表现出痉挛性麻痹,导致其饥饿和死亡。本文拟就洛替拉纳滴眼液的药理作用、药动学、临床评价、安全性、用法用量等进行综述。 展开更多
